Æ23 - Philip I ϹΜΥΡΝΑΙΩΝ Γ ΝΕΩΚΟΡΩΝ

Features

Issuer Smyrna (Conventus of Smyrna)
Emperor Philip I (Marcus Iulius Philippus) (244-249)
Type Standard circulation coins
Years 244-249
Composition Bronze
Weight 6.22 g
Diameter 23 mm
Shape Round (irregular)
Technique Hammered
Demonetized Yes
Number
N#
501888
References RPC Online VIII# 20336
Roman Provincial Coinage (https://rpc.ashmus.ox.ac.uk/)

Obverse

Draped bust of Senate, right

Lettering: ΙΕΡΑ ϹΥΝΚΛΗΤΟϹ

Translation: Sacred Senate

Reverse

Two Nemeses standing facing, the one on the left with bridle, the one on the right with cubit rule; at feet, wheel

Lettering: ϹΜΥΡΝΑΙΩΝ Γ ΝΕΩΚΟΡΩΝ

Unabridged legend: Σμυρναίων γʹ νεωκόρων

Translation: of the Smyrnaeans, three times neocorate

Mint

Smyrna, Ionia, modern-day İzmir, Turkey

Comments

Klose, Smyrna XXI 11
